
In the tranquil waters of Japan’s Ehime Prefecture lies Aoshima, an island that has garnered international attention for its extraordinary cat population. Here, cats don’t just roam the streets, they dominate them, outnumbering human residents by a ratio of 36 to 1. Historically, Aoshima was a bustling fishing hub. In 1945, the island boasted a […]